Facts about Order For The New Slave Trade

✔️

Who wrote Order For The New Slave Trade lyrics?


Order For The New Slave Trade is written by Robert Pollard Jr.
✔️

When was Order For The New Slave Trade released?


It is first released in 1990 as part of Guided By Voices's album "Same Place the Fly Got Smashed" which includes 13 tracks in total. This song is the 1st track on this album.
✔️

Which genre is Order For The New Slave Trade?


Order For The New Slave Trade falls under the genre Alternative.
✔️

How long is the song Order For The New Slave Trade?


Order For The New Slave Trade song length is 3 minutes and 09 seconds.
